Conn-Selmer, Inc. is an American manufacturer of musical instruments for concert bands, marching bands and orchestras.It is a wholly owned subsidiary of Steinway Musical Instruments and was formed in 2003 by combining the Steinway properties, The Selmer Company and United Musical Instruments.
